    Multilayer Soil Arching Effect Calculation and Soil Pressure Analysis in Double-row Anti-sliding Piles

    • In order to solve the problem of distribution of landslide thrust on front pile of double row antisliding piles and the calculation formula of the front row pile soil resistance. The mechanism of two types soil-arching( end bearing arching,frictional arching) was introduced,then the ultimate bearing capacity of each type of soil arch was deduced and the analysis of the distribution of landslide thrust on front pile,soil resistance of front piles and the space of front and rear piles through the multilayer soil arching effect of double row piles was conducted.Conclusionswas drawn as follows. The soil resistance of front pile almost does not exist,when the double piles can completely resist landslide thrust,and the distribution of landslide thrust on double piles are the same,and the space of front and rear piles is no less than rise plus a half thickness of soil-arching. Finally examples were demonstrated to verify the result of paper.
